The staff were all helpful and nice. The dorm is just a set of bunk beds so I had a private room for the night. Warm shower. The breakfast was the best I've had at any hotel/hostel ever. There is a kitchen guests can use but they charge Q20 to use it. They helped me with the bus to Lanquín and transport from Lanquín to Antigua, but it would have been Q25 cheaper to book the transport to Antigua in Lanquín. And if you book a shuttle in Lanquín they pick you up and you don't have to go to the bus stop yourself.

The hostel is nice and clean, with sitting areas indoors and in a small covered garden. There is a large shared kitchen with a gas hob and breakfast is included. It is in a fairly quiet street within walking distance of the market and about 20 mins to the national park.
